## Onboarding: Undo/Redo in Sketchloom

The Sketchloom diagram editor stores undo history as an append-only op log per canvas. Redo replays ops forward; never mutate the log directly. If the history service locks up, restore it from the admin panel, which you unlock with the recovery passphrase below.

vault phrase of yajef-yadup = ulawyn-isteth-briwyn-istax

Subject: ws compression — permessage-deflate tradeoffs

Team: we're shipping Larkspur 2.4 with compression on by default. Upside: ~60% bandwidth cut on telemetry frames. Downside: CPU spike on the edge relays and a known memory amplification risk with untrusted peers. Contractors: don't enable it on the public gateway yet. Benchmarks live in the perf wiki under Larkspur. Flagging the canary build so you can reproduce locally; its token is below.

session token of kahag-bawip = htk6_729d08

## Changelog — Fuelgauge Reports v4.2

Defaults changed. Read before running anything.

- Fleet fuel-usage report now aggregates weekly, not daily.
- Idle-burn estimates included by default; disable per vehicle class if needed.
- Units default to liters; the old gallons flag is deprecated.
- Export format switched to compressed CSV.
- Depot rollups for the Calder yard are now opt-in.

Old reports are unaffected. New runs pick these up automatically. The full set of current configuration values follows below.

service settings:
[sorys]
port = 8000
team = eliius
host = sorys.novacstack.example
region = south-3
access_code = ac_f66665
timeout_ms = 250